帮助:分类命名与层级规范
来自陋室
更多操作
本页规定站点分类体系的命名规则与层级结构规则,用于保证分类长期稳定、可扩展、可维护。
适用范围
- 分类页(Category 命名空间)
- 分类树结构调整
- 分类重命名与合并
分类命名规范
1. 命名原则
- 优先使用清晰、稳定、可复用的名称。
- 避免同义词、近义词并行建类。
- 不使用临时活动口号、短期项目代号作为长期分类名。
2. 书写风格
- 中文语境下优先中文命名;技术专名可保留英文标准写法(如
PowerShell、Node.js)。 - 使用全角中文括号
( ),避免半角()。 - 中文层级说明优先使用
:,避免混用-造成歧义。 - 保持已有主流命名风格一致,避免同类项风格漂移。
3. 禁止事项
- 不新增仅大小写不同或仅符号不同的重复分类。
- 不创建语义重叠且无明确边界的新分类。
分类层级规范
1. 根与主干
- 全站分类树以 Category:站点分类 为根节点。
- 新分类应明确挂接到上级分类,避免游离于根树外。
2. 父子关系
- 父分类表示上位主题,子分类表示更具体主题。
- 多父分类仅在确有跨域语义时使用,避免无边界扩散。
- 调整父子关系时优先“小批次、可复核”的方式推进。
3. 维护类分类
- 站点维护、模板维护、状态跟踪类分类可设为隐藏分类。
- 隐藏分类必须在分类页使用
控制。
变更与收口
1. 变更策略
- 分类改名优先使用维护脚本并说明理由。
- 如已决定不保留重定向,应同步修复旧分类链接。
2. 维护收口
php maintenance/run.php refreshLinks
php maintenance/run.php recountCategories --mode all
3. 复核要点
- 分类重定向是否符合策略(保留或不保留)。
- 是否存在根树外分类、孤立分类、命名重复分类。
- 关键分类的父子结构是否仍然合理。